Как рассчитать итоги по столбцам в Excel: от автосуммы до продвинутых формул

Если вам нужно быстро подсчитать сумму, среднее значение или количество ячеек в столбце Excel, но стандартная кнопка «Автосумма» выдаёт ошибку или игнорирует часть данных — проблема чаще всего кроется в формате ячеек или скрытых символах. Например, числа с апострофом ('100) или текстовые значения ("150" в кавычках) автоматически исключаются из расчётов. Чтобы избежать таких ошибок, сначала проверьте формат столбца через Главная → Формат → Формат ячеек и убедитесь, что выделен «Общий» или «Числовой» тип.

В этой статье разберём 5 рабочих способов подсчёта итогов по столбцам — от элементарной функции СУММ до динамических формул массива и сводных таблиц. Особое внимание уделим типичным ошибкам: почему сумма не обновляется при добавлении новых строк, как игнорировать пустые ячейки и что делать, если Excel округляет результаты. Все примеры протестированы в Excel 2019–2023 и Microsoft 365, но подойдут и для старых версий (2010–2016) с учётом небольших отличий в интерфейсе.

1. Базовый метод: кнопка «Автосумма» и горячие клавиши

Самый быстрый способ посчитать сумму по столбцу — использовать встроенную функцию «Автосумма» (SUM). Она автоматически определяет диапазон чисел и вставляет формулу. Алгоритм действий:

  1. Выделите ячейку под последней строкой столбца с данными (например, если числа в A1:A10, выделите A11).
  2. Нажмите Alt+= (горячие клавиши) или перейдите на вкладку Главная → Автосумма.
  3. Excel предложит диапазон — подтвердите клавишей Enter.

Если автовыделение захватило лишние ячейки (например, заголовок столбца), вручную откорректируйте диапазон в формуле: вместо =СУММ(A1:A11) укажите =СУММ(A2:A11). Для ускорения работы запомните комбинации:

  • 🔹 Alt+= — вставить автосумму.
  • 🔹 Ctrl+; — вставить текущую дату.
  • 🔹 Ctrl+Shift+: — вставить текущее время.
⚠️ Внимание: Если после нажатия Alt+= ничего не происходит, проверьте, не включён ли режим Num Lock на клавиатуре. В некоторых ноутбуках для активации цифровой клавиатуры требуется нажать Fn.

2. Ручное использование функции СУММ и её модификаций

Когда «Автосумма» не подходит (например, нужно просуммировать не все ячейки или игнорировать ошибки), используйте функцию СУММ вручную. Синтаксис:

=СУММ(число1; [число2]; ...)

или

=СУММ(диапазон)

Примеры применения:

  • 📌 Сумма ячеек A2:A10 и C5: =СУММ(A2:A10; C5).
  • 📌 Сумма только положительных чисел: =СУММЕСЛИ(A2:A10; ">0").
  • 📌 Игнорирование ошибок (#Н/Д, #ЗНАЧ!): =СУММЕСЛИМН(A2:A10; A2:A10; "<>#Н/Д").

Для подсчёта количества ячеек с числами используйте СЧЁТ, а для непустых ячеек — СЧЁТЗ:

=СЧЁТ(A2:A10)  // количество чисел

=СЧЁТЗ(A2:A10) // количество непустых ячеек

Функция Синтаксис Пример Результат
СУММ =СУММ(диапазон) =СУММ(A2:A5) Сумма чисел в A2:A5
СРЗНАЧ =СРЗНАЧ(диапазон) =СРЗНАЧ(B2:B10) Среднее значение
МАКС/МИН =МАКС(диапазон) =МАКС(C2:C20) Максимальное значение
СЧЁТЕСЛИ =СЧЁТЕСЛИ(диапазон; условие) =СЧЁТЕСЛИ(D2:D15; ">100") Количество ячеек >100

3. Динамические итоги: формулы массива и умные таблицы

Если данные в столбце часто обновляются, статические формулы вроде СУММ придётся редактировать вручную. Решение — динамические диапазоны или умные таблицы.

Способ 1: Формулы массива (для Excel 365 и 2021). Например, чтобы просуммировать все числа в столбце A, кроме пустых ячеек и текста:

=СУММ(ФИЛЬТР(A:A; (A:A<>"")*(ЕЧИСЛО(A:A))))

Способ 2: Умные таблицы (Ctrl+T). После преобразования диапазона в таблицу:

  1. Добавьте строку итогов через Конструктор → Строка итогов.
  2. В выпадающем списке выберите нужную функцию (Сумма, Среднее и т. д.).

Преимущество: при добавлении новых строк в таблицу итоги пересчитываются автоматически.

Выделен весь столбец (например, A:A), а не фиксированный диапазон (A1:A100)|

В настройках Excel включены динамические массивы (Файл → Параметры → Формулы → Вычисления с использованием динамических массивов)|

Нет объединённых ячеек в диапазоне|

Формат ячеек — «Общий» или «Числовой»

-->

4. Сводные таблицы для сложных итогов

Когда нужно рассчитать итоги по нескольким столбцам с группировкой (например, сумму продаж по регионам и кварталам), сводные таблицы — оптимальное решение. Инструкция:

  1. Выделите исходные данные (включая заголовки).
  2. Перейдите на вкладку Вставка → Сводная таблица.
  3. В окне создания укажите, куда поместить таблицу (на новый лист или в текущий).
  4. В панели Поля сводной таблицы перетащите нужный столбец в область ЗначенияExcel автоматически подсчитает сумму.

Чтобы изменить тип итога (например, на Среднее или Максимум), кликните по стрелочке рядом с Сумма по [название столбца] и выберите Параметры полей значений.

Сводные таблицы также позволяют:

  • 📊 Группировать даты по месяцам/кварталам (ПКМ по дате → Группировать).
  • 📊 Фильтровать данные с помощью срезов (Анализ → Вставить срез).
  • 📊 Добавлять вычисляемые поля (например, Прибыль = Доходы − Расходы).
⚠️ Внимание: Если при обновлении сводной таблицы (ПКМ → Обновить) данные не меняются, проверьте, не изменился ли исходный диапазон. Вручную обновите источник данных через Анализ → Изменить источник данных.

5. Типичные ошибки и их решения

Даже опытные пользователи сталкиваются с проблемами при подсчёте итогов. Рассмотрим самые распространённые:

Ошибка Причина Решение
#ЗНАЧ! в формуле Текстовые значения в диапазоне Используйте СУММЕСЛИ с условием ЕЧИСЛО или очистите данные
Сумма равна 0 Формат ячеек — «Текстовый» Выделите столбец → Главная → Формат → Преобразовать в число
Итоги не обновляются Автоматический пересчёт отключён Формулы → Вычисления → Автоматически
Округление результатов Формат ячейки с итогом — «Денежный» или «Финансовый» Увеличьте количество десятичных знаков или используйте ОКРУГЛ

Если формула возвращает #ССЫЛКА!, вероятнее всего, вы удалили столбец или строку, на которую она ссылалась. Восстановите данные или отредактируйте диапазон вручную.

Как найти все ошибки в книге Excel за 1 клик

Откройте вкладку Главная → Найти и выделить → Выделить группу ячеек → Ошибки формул. Excel подсветит все ячейки с ошибками (#Н/Д, #ДЕЛ/0! и др.).

6. Продвинутые приёмы: условные итоги и Power Query

Для сложных расчётов (например, суммы по цвету ячейки или с учётом нескольких условий) стандартных функций недостаточно. Рассмотрим два продвинутых метода:

1. Условные итоги с СУММЕСЛИМН

Формула позволяет суммировать данные с несколькими критериями. Пример: сумма продаж в Москве за 2023 год:

=СУММЕСЛИМН(D2:D100; B2:B100; "Москва"; C2:C100; "2023")

2. Power Query для обработки больших данных

Если данных тысячи строк, используйте Power Query (Данные → Получить данные → Из таблицы/диапазона). Алгоритм:

  1. Загрузите данные в редактор Power Query.
  2. Добавьте столбец с итогами через Добавить столбец → Пользовательский столбец.
  3. Примените группировку (Преобразовать → Группировка) по нужному критерию.
  4. Загрузите результат обратно в Excel.

Power Query особенно полезен для:

  • 🔧 Объединения данных из нескольких листов.
  • 🔧 Очистки «грязных» данных (удаление дубликатов, замена текста).
  • 🔧 Автоматического обновления итогов при изменении источника.

Автосумма (Alt+=)|

Функция СУММ вручную|

Сводные таблицы|

Power Query/Power Pivot|

FAQ: Ответы на частые вопросы

❓ Как посчитать итоги по нескольким столбцам одновременно?

Используйте функцию СУММ с несколькими диапазонами: =СУММ(A2:A10; C2:C10; E2:E10). Или создайте сводную таблицу и добавьте несколько полей в область Значения.

❓ Почему сумма в строке состояния не совпадает с формулой?

Строка состояния (Правый нижний угол окна Excel) показывает сумму только видимых ячеек. Если применён фильтр или скрыты строки, значения будут отличаться. Чтобы увидеть реальную сумму, снимите фильтры (Данные → Фильтр → Очистить).

❓ Можно ли автоматически подсвечивать итоги по столбцам?

Да, с помощью условного форматирования:

  1. Выделите ячейку с итогом.
  2. Перейдите на Главная → Условное форматирование → Создать правило.
  3. Выберите Форматировать только ячейки, которые содержат.
  4. Укажите условие (например, значение > 1000) и задайте цвет.
❓ Как зафиксировать итоги, чтобы они не менялись при сортировке?

Преобразуйте формулы в значения: выделите ячейки с итогами → Ctrl+CПКМ → Специальная вставка → Значения. Или используйте абсолютные ссылки (например, =СУММ($A$2:$A$100)).

❓ Работают ли эти методы в Google Таблицах?

Да, но с нюансами:

  • 📋 Автосумма — та же комбинация Alt+=.
  • 📋 Функции называются по-английски: =SUM, =AVERAGE.
  • 📋 Нет Power Query, но есть Apps Script для автоматизации.